Spin-$\frac{3}{2}$ doubly charmed baryon contribution to the magnetic moments of the spin-$\frac{1}{2}$ doubly charmed baryons
Published 29 Dec 2020 in hep-ph, hep-ex, and hep-th | (2012.14596v1)
Abstract: We have systematically investigated the magnetic moments of spin-$\frac{1}{2}$ doubly charmed baryons in the framework of the heavy baryon chiral perturbation theory. In this paper, one loop corrections with intermediate spin-$\frac{1}{2}$ and spin-$\frac{3}{2}$ doubly charmed baryon states are considered. The numerical results are calculated to next-to-leading order: $\mu_{\Xi{++}{cc}}=0.35\mu{N}$, $\mu_{\Xi{+}{cc}}=0.62\mu{N}$, $\mu_{\Omega{+}{cc}}=0.41\mu{N}$. Our results may be useful for future experiment and chiral extrapolation of the lattice QCD.
